Don't have a big budget for lights? Position your desk facing a window for incredible, free, natural light. For evening streams, even a simple desk lamp with a white sheet over it to diffuse the light can work wonders. The goal is soft, even lighting on your face to eliminate harsh shadows.

Key essentials include a high-quality microphone for clear audio, a 1080p webcam for crisp video, good lighting to look professional, and a comfortable headset for monitoring sound.
A beginner streaming setup in South Africa can start from R5,000 to R10,000 for essential peripherals, while a professional setup with premium gear can exceed R30,000.
While not essential, a mechanical keyboard for streaming offers better tactile feedback and durability. Many streamers prefer them, but choose one that isn't too loud for your microphone.
Audio quality is king. A dedicated USB or XLR microphone is often considered the most crucial peripheral, as poor audio can quickly make viewers leave your stream.
Look for a webcam that supports at least 1080p resolution at 30fps. The best webcam for streaming in SA will also have good low-light performance and autofocus capabilities.
Good lighting eliminates shadows, improves your webcam's video quality, and creates a more professional and engaging look for your audience. A simple ring light can make a huge difference.
